Risks for HIV in adults are:
1) having unprotected, penetrative vaginal or anal sex, or
2) sharing IV drug needles with other IV drug users.

You had NO risk for HIV, even in the unlikely even that this actually happened.  In reality, this is OCD-like thinking, not rational thinking.  There is no obvious motivation for someone to "infect" your food with HIV, particularly when HIV cannot even be transmitted by ingesting blood, saliva, or any other bodily fluids.
